How much does it cost to rent a home in Cedar Crest?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cedar Crest 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,437 | $795 | $3,300 |
Cedar Crest 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,259 | $1,550 | $4,200 |
Cedar Crest 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,704 | $2,150 | $3,950 |
Cedar Crest 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$15,000 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cedar Crest
What type of rentals are currently available in Cedar Crest?
There are currently 39 Apartments for Rent in Cedar Crest, NM with pricing that ranges from $730 to $3,570. There are also 38 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Cedar Crest ranging from $795 to $15,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Cedar Crest?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Cedar Crest ranges from $795 to $15,000 with an average monthly rent of $4,032.
